Epilepsy Education Sessions and School Kits
Some people think that epilepsy – a neurological condition characterized by seizures – is a rare condition. However, approximately 20,000 Calgarians live with epilepsy. Since 75% of all cases of epilepsy are diagnosed in people under the age of 21, the chances that a seizure will happen at school are substantial. Additional copies are available on request. Additionally, the Epilepsy Association of Calgary offers a number of services free of charge to help you make a difference. These include:
• The Adventures of Crashman – an “edutaining” one man play chronicling the experiences of Bill, who was diagnosed with epilepsy as a young boy. The successes in Bill’s life are inspiring to all and show that with the support of others it is possible to achieve your dreams!
• Opening the Door to Understanding – The Epilepsy School Kit – A resource manual and DVD for teachers and support staff. The kit can stand alone, or can be provided in conjunction with an Epilepsy Education Session. (There is no charge for kit, but the cost to have it mailed is $5.00).
• Epilepsy Education Sessions – Custom designed, age appropriate sessions that cover the basics of epilepsy, seizure recognition and first aid procedures. These sessions promote social acceptance and understanding for people living with epilepsy. These sessions can also address specific needs or concerns of the group.
